From 121a3dabe72d21a2bdbb07280a3e2bb9a2f976a2 Mon Sep 17 00:00:00 2001 From: NAKAMURA Takumi Date: Tue, 29 Nov 2016 17:32:58 +0000 Subject: [PATCH] Suppress abi-breaking.h on cygming, for now. FIXME: Implement checks without weak for them. llvm-svn: 288168 --- llvm/include/llvm/Config/abi-breaking.h.cmake | 2 ++ 1 file changed, 2 insertions(+) diff --git a/llvm/include/llvm/Config/abi-breaking.h.cmake b/llvm/include/llvm/Config/abi-breaking.h.cmake index f923a1e..303625a3 100644 --- a/llvm/include/llvm/Config/abi-breaking.h.cmake +++ b/llvm/include/llvm/Config/abi-breaking.h.cmake @@ -24,6 +24,8 @@ #pragma detect_mismatch("LLVM_ENABLE_ABI_BREAKING_CHECKS", LLVM_XSTR(LLVM_ENABLE_ABI_BREAKING_CHECKS)) #undef LLVM_XSTR #undef LLVM_STR +#elif defined(_WIN32) || defined(__CYGWIN__) // Win32 w/o #pragma detect_mismatch +// FIXME: Implement checks without weak. #elif defined(__cplusplus) namespace llvm { #if LLVM_ENABLE_ABI_BREAKING_CHECKS -- 2.7.4